Transaction 37c7eade18f8fe0913ecb2ee20fa1181ba4c7c21e49ccae359cd0e01876769a3

1 Input
2 Outputs
  • 37c7eade18f8fe0913ecb2ee20fa1181ba4c7c21e49ccae359cd0e01876769a3:0
  • value  767000
    address  16w59MVjoKTQLCdpXg8aFyv1pahDfyrNoP
  • 37c7eade18f8fe0913ecb2ee20fa1181ba4c7c21e49ccae359cd0e01876769a3:1
  • value  1112088
    address  3PefER3brSFDQSaXoRkNSHRJvtgwhLBXPQ